Subject: Re: [PATCH] of: Delete an unnecessary check before the function call
 "of_node_put"

On Tue, Jul 19, 2016 at 10:52:12PM +0200, SF Markus Elfring wrote:
> From: Markus Elfring <elfring@...rs.sourceforge.net>
> Date: Tue, 19 Jul 2016 22:42:22 +0200
> 
> The of_node_put() function tests whether its argument is NULL
> and then returns immediately.
> Thus the test around the call is not needed.
> 
> This issue was detected by using the Coccinelle software.
